Introducing: Crizal Optifog!

Those of us who wear glasses, we’ve all had this experience. It’s cold outside. You’ve been walking down the street and you arrive at your destination. You walk in and suddenly everything in front of you is a blur. Your glasses have fogged up. You have to either wait it out or fumble for a … Continued

